Characterization Of The Growth Factor Receptor Network Oncogenes In Lung Cancer, Ashley Duche
Characterization Of The Growth Factor Receptor Network Oncogenes In Lung Cancer, Ashley Duche
Pharmaceutical Sciences (MS) Theses
Lung cancer remains the leading cause of cancer related deaths worldwide, reportedly contributing to 1.8 million of the 10.0 million mortalities documented in the year 2020. Although advancements have been made in therapeutics and diagnostic methods, formulation of effective treatments and development of drug resistance continues to be a challenge. These challenges arise from our lack of understanding of intricate signaling pathways, such as the Growth Factor Receptor Network (GFRN), which contributes to complex lung tumor heterogeneity allowing for drug resistance development. Science-Based Regulation Of Pharmacological Substances In Competition Horses, Jacob Machin
Science-Based Regulation Of Pharmacological Substances In Competition Horses, Jacob Machin
Theses and Dissertations--Toxicology and Cancer Biology
Current testing methodologies within equine forensic toxicology focus on arbitrary thresholds and zero-tolerance policy. Modern analytical chemistry’s limits of detection are low enough that oftentimes femtogram-per-milliliter amounts of a substance can readily be identified in both blood and urine of a horse. For most pharmacologically relevant compounds, these concentrations have no relevance to pharmacological effect. It is therefore crucial that testing methodologies to determine appropriate thresholds and cut-offs be developed that are driven by biological activity rather than arbitrary limits of detection. Targeting Calcium Homeostasis For The Treatment Of Multiple Myeloma, Osama M. Elzamzamy
Targeting Calcium Homeostasis For The Treatment Of Multiple Myeloma, Osama M. Elzamzamy
Graduate Theses, Dissertations, and Problem Reports
Multiple myeloma (MM) is a hematological malignancy characterized by the neoplastic proliferation of the plasma cells. MM is a relatively rare cancer that accounts for about 1.8% of all cancers and is the second most common hematologic malignancies, and despite the advancement from untreatable to treatable malignancy, it is yet incurable. Nebulizer-Based Systems To Improve Pharmaceutical Aerosol Delivery To The Lungs, Benjamin M. Spence
Nebulizer-Based Systems To Improve Pharmaceutical Aerosol Delivery To The Lungs, Benjamin M. Spence
Theses and Dissertations
Combining vibrating mesh nebulizers with additional new technologies leads to substantial improvements in pharmaceutical aerosol delivery to the lungs across therapeutic administration methods. In this dissertation, streamlined components, aerosol administration synchronization, and/or Excipient Enhanced Growth (EEG) technologies were utilized to develop and test several novel devices and aerosol delivery systems. The first focus of this work was to improve the poor delivery efficiency, e.g., 3.6% of nominal dose (Dugernier et al. 2017), of aerosolized medication administration to adult human subjects concurrent with high flow nasal cannula (HFNC) therapy, a form of continuous-flow non-invasive ventilation (NIV). Viral Factors Influencing Early Infection Events During Ex-Vivo Kshv Infection, Ramina Nabiee
Viral Factors Influencing Early Infection Events During Ex-Vivo Kshv Infection, Ramina Nabiee
Pharmaceutical Sciences (PhD) Dissertations
The enigma of Kaposi Sarcoma Herpes Virus infection, and its persistence despite a quarter century of research on the virus, has given rise to an immediate need for addressing fundamental questions about basic immunology and virology knowledge regarding this virus. Kaposi Sarcoma Herpes Virus (KSHV), also known as Human Herpesvirus 8 (HHV8), is the etiological agent of Kaposi Sarcoma (KS) and other lymphoproliferative cancers, such as Multicentric Castleman’s Disease (MCD), Primary Effusion Lymphoma (PEL), and a newly discovered rare disease called KSHV Inflammatory Cytokines Syndrome (KICS).
